摘要
美国TI公司TMS320C54XX系列DSP芯片,其片上未提供通用异步串行收发器(UART),而只有2~3个多通道缓冲同步串行接口(McBSP),对于与微机及其它设备进行异步数据传输的应用,必须在DSP上扩展异步串口。采用MAXIM公司的MAX3111异步串行收发器,以SPI方式与DSP直接接口,在硬件连接简单,软件编程方便的情况下,实现了同步到异步RS-232数据传输的转换,其数据通信正确、可靠,已经在工程实践中得到了很好的应用。本文详细论述了这种方法的软硬件实现。
MAX3111asynchronous serial transceiver of MAXIM Company,which interface directly to DSP by way of SPI,can realize the conversion of synchronous to asynchronous serial data transmission.The hardwire interface and software application are simple.The experimental result demonstrates that data be transferred is correct and reliable.This method has already g ot very g ood application in the project practice.This paper has deal with the software and hardware realization in detail.
